Make more xmlError structs constant parameter-framework's upstream is not active anymore so we can't send this patch upstream. github.com/GNOME/libxml2/commit/4547061 is causing an error in parameter-framework. Test: TreeHugger Change-Id: Ib7b155f5b7bbbbe539e5e8939ccc53c4d178d09c
diff --git a/upstream/xmlserializer/XmlSerializingContext.cpp b/upstream/xmlserializer/XmlSerializingContext.cpp index 0b08bab..f03d9a0 100644 --- a/upstream/xmlserializer/XmlSerializingContext.cpp +++ b/upstream/xmlserializer/XmlSerializingContext.cpp
@@ -55,7 +55,7 @@ * @param[in] error the xml error * */ -void CXmlSerializingContext::structuredErrorHandler(void *userData, xmlErrorPtr error) +void CXmlSerializingContext::structuredErrorHandler(void *userData, const xmlError *error) { CXmlSerializingContext *self = static_cast<CXmlSerializingContext *>(userData); diff --git a/upstream/xmlserializer/XmlSerializingContext.h b/upstream/xmlserializer/XmlSerializingContext.h index fefa9d0..3927827 100644 --- a/upstream/xmlserializer/XmlSerializingContext.h +++ b/upstream/xmlserializer/XmlSerializingContext.h
@@ -61,7 +61,7 @@ * @param[in] error the xml error output format * */ - static void structuredErrorHandler(void *userData, _xmlError *error); + static void structuredErrorHandler(void *userData, const _xmlError *error); private: std::string _strXmlError;